Class 10 Science Exam Structure

  • Total Marks: The Science theory paper is allotted 80 marks, with an additional 20 marks assigned for internal assessments, making a cumulative total of 100 marks.
  • Question Types:
    • Competency-Based Questions: These constitute 50% of the exam and may include multiple-choice questions (MCQs), case-based questions, and other formats that assess students' understanding and application of concepts.
    • Objective Type Questions: Accounting for 20% of the exam, these are primarily MCQs that test students' factual knowledge.
    • Short/Long Answer Questions: Making up the remaining 30%, these questions require detailed responses and assess students' analytical and descriptive abilities.

Class 10 Science Blueprint 2025

Here is the updated class 10 Science blueprint 2025:

SectionWord limitNumber of questionsTotal marks
Section A: MCQs2020
Section B: SA-I30 – 50612
Section C: SA-II50 – 80721
Section D: LA80 – 120315
Section E: CB312
Total39 questions80 marks

Unit-wise Blueprint of Class 10 Science​

This blueprint of science class 10 outlines the structure of the exam, including the types of questions and their respective weightage across different units.

UnitChaptersMarks
Chemical Substances – Nature and BehaviourChemical Reactions and Equations, Acids, Bases and Salts, Metals and Non-Metals, Carbon and its Compounds25
World of LivingLife Processes, Control and Coordination, How Do Organisms Reproduce?, Heredity and Evolution (Partial)25
Natural PhenomenonLight – Reflection and Refraction, The Human Eye and the Colourful World (Partial)12
Effects of CurrentElectricity, Magnetic Effects of Electric Current (Partial)13
Natural ResourcesOur Environment5

What is the weightage for class 10 science 2025?

For the year 2025, the weightage for Class 10 Science is distributed across five main units. Each unit contributes differently to the overall score: Chemical Substances - Nature and Behaviour and World of Living each carry a weightage of 25 marks, while Natural Phenomena contributes 12 marks, Effects of Current accounts for 13 marks, and Natural Resources has a weightage of 5 marks. This distribution is crucial for students as it helps them prioritize their study efforts based on the significance of each unit.
